🌍 EUR/USD: Can the World's Most-Traded Currency Pair Regain Bullish Momentum? 📈
The EUR/USD currency pair is the most actively traded forex pair in the world, representing the exchange rate between the Euro (€) and the US Dollar ($). It accounts for a significant share of global foreign exchange trading and is heavily influenced by economic data, central bank decisions, inflation, employment reports, and geopolitical developments. According to the latest market update, EUR/USD is trading around 1.1673, remaining in focus as traders assess the outlook for both the European and U.S. economies.

📉 RSI Analysis
The Relative Strength Index (RSI) currently suggests neutral momentum.
🔥 Above 70 = Overbought
❄️ Below 30 = Oversold
⚖️ 40–60 = Neutral
RSI should be used together with support, resistance, and volume analysis.

🐂 Bullish Scenario
EUR/USD could continue rising if:
📉 The Federal Reserve cuts interest rates.
📈 Eurozone economic growth improves.
💶 The ECB remains supportive.
💵 The US Dollar weakens.
🌍 Global risk appetite increases.
In this scenario, EUR/USD could break above 1.1700 and target higher resistance levels.
🐻 Bearish Scenario
Potential downside risks include:
📈 Strong US economic data
🏦 Higher Federal Reserve rates
📉 Weak Eurozone growth
⚠️ Geopolitical uncertainty
💵 Strong US Dollar demand
Failure to hold key support could lead to a deeper correction.
